Australian Ministers Approve AU$500 Million Nakamal Agreement With Vanuatu

The pact is set for prime ministerial ratification in September with detailed funding schedules and operational arrangements to follow.

Overview

  • Foreign Minister Penny Wong and Defence Minister Richard Marles gave the Nakamal Agreement the go-ahead at a ceremony on Tanna, marking the final ministerial approval stage.
  • The AU$500 million package will be disbursed over roughly a decade to bolster infrastructure, security ties, climate resilience and labour mobility in Vanuatu.
  • Formal signature by Prime Ministers Anthony Albanese and Jotham Napat is expected in September, triggering detailed implementation planning.
  • Officials say the pact will enhance bilateral security cooperation mechanisms while funding projects from Port Vila’s earthquake recovery to sustainable development.
  • Canberra presents the agreement as a strategic response to growing Chinese influence in the Pacific and part of its broader regional engagement strategy.
